Gastric band in Turkey is performed by a team of doctors – a bariatric surgeon, a nutritionist, and an anesthesiologist. Depending on the concomitant diseases, the patient may also be consulted by an endocrinologist, cardiologist, or pulmonologist. Gastric band is a minimally invasive operation that the surgeon performs through 4-5 punctures with a diameter of less than 1 cm. A silicone cuff is placed on the stomach just below its junction with the esophagus. The bandage, like a belt, wraps around the stomach and divides it into two parts. The cuff has a cavity that is connected to the port system using a tube. The surgeon places this device under the skin in the patient’s abdomen. Through this subcutaneous port, he will fill the silicone cuff with saline and regulate its function.
Gastric band in Turkey is performed under general anesthesia for 40-50 minutes. The hospital stay lasts 1-2 days. Suture removal is not required. Recovery after the procedure takes 3-4 days.
The cuffed stomach works like an hourglass. The upper “compartment”, which has a volume of 20-30 ml, quickly fills with a small amount of food. Then the food slowly moves through a narrow opening into the lower part of the stomach. This keeps you feeling full for several hours and allows to significantly reduce your food intake. During periods of lack of food, due to the compression of the stomach with a banding device, the patient also does not experience a strong feeling of hunger. Therefore, the patient consumes a minimal amount of food, significantly reduces caloric intake, and loses weight.
After surgery to install a gastric band in Turkey, a nutritionist teaches the patient to eat properly – 5-6 times a day, slowly, in small portions, chewing thoroughly. This is necessary to get the maximum effect and avoid complications and adverse reactions.
Adjustment of the bandage device is accomplished by adding or removing saline through a subcutaneous port. The diameter of the opening between the upper and lower compartments of the stomach can be reduced (this increases weight loss) or increased (this reduces discomfort and side effects).
The surgeon performs the first adjustment no earlier than 4-8 weeks after surgery. Over the entire period of active weight loss (1.5 years), the patient, on average, requires 5-6 procedures like this. As a rule, the second adjustment is made two weeks after the first. The third is made a month after the second.
Weight loss begins immediately after the first filling of the bandage cuff and after 6 months reaches 40% of excess weight, and after a year – 50-55%.
